Step-by-Step Buying Process

1. Find Jacques Marie Mage Products on Taobao

Search for "Jacques Marie Mage 眼镜" (Chinese for sunglasses/eyewear) via Taobao’s search bar or use product aggregators like finds.cheap, which curate discounted listings into an easy-to-read spreadsheet.

2. Copy Product Links

Once you’ve identified an item, copy its URL from the address bar or share button.

3. Submit the Link to Mulebuy

Paste the Taobao product link into Mulebuy’s search/order field, specifying:

  • Color/size preferences
  • Quantity
  • Special requests (e.g., authenticity verification)

4. Proceed with Payment

Mulebuy calculates item cost + service fee + estimated shipping. Pay via PayPal, credit card, or other supported methods.

5. Wait for Delivery

Typical timeline:

  • 3–5 days: Domestic shipping to Mulebuy’s warehouse
  • 5–10 days: International shipping (varies by destination)
